Thomas Paine’s “Common Sense” boldly denounced the need for a king, the need for a tiny island country to rule over an entire continent, and outlined the need for a formal document to declare the colonist’s intentions to separate and become independent of Great Britain. The logic Paine proposed can be linked to the specific events that led to the deliberations in the Congress regarding severing ties with the mother country, and led to efforts to create the document that is referred to today as the Declaration of Independence.
Paine wrote:
Independence is the only Bond that can tye and keep us together. We shall then see our object, and our ears will be legally shut against the schemes of an intriguing, as well as a cruel enemy.
Paine was intent upon helping his fellow citizens look beyond their petty differences and artificial divisions that easily crippled a genuine advancement towards the cause that could “begin the world all over again.” In his conclusion he made an impassioned appeal to unity centered upon the greatest cause all mankind should be willing to fight for:
Wherefore, instead of gazing at each other with suspicious or doubtful curiosity, let each of us, hold out to his neighbour the hearty hand of friendship, and unite in drawing a line, which, like an act of oblivion, shall bury in forgetfulness every former dissention. Let the names of Whig and Tory be extinct; and let none other be heard among us, than those of a good citizen, an open and resolute friend, and a virtuous supporter of the RIGHTS of MANKIND and of the FREE and INDEPENDENT STATES of AMERICA.

McCarthy installed as Speaker with overtones of 'No Confidence'
By A. Dru Kristenev ——Bio and Archives--January 8, 2023
January 6, 2023 culminated one battle between a small core of constitutionalists and the entrenched congressional establishment on the anniversary of a million unarmed Americans rallying in D.C., whom corporatist media and political adversaries branded “insurrectionists.”
Pressure cooker politics were played out on national television as the “strong six” were inappropriately maligned as “terrorists” by their own party members.
It was a dramatic display of what the representational process is supposed to include – debate and the willingness to stand on one’s principles, which has become a rare occurrence in the Capitol. The legislative process is meant to be exhibited in full view, messy and confrontational at times. Authoritarians negotiating behind closed doors who then force their unvetted, secretive decisions on the body, stripping members of their representational role, is not what the founders intended.
The 15 rounds of votes to install the Speaker of the House were a demonstration of legitimate congressional mechanics. It was a battle line drawn by a few staunch representatives who had pledged to be unmoved by establishment influenced members leaning on them to come to heel.
The six who chose to be “present” essentially placed a vote of “no confidence.” The final vote gave the office to Kevin McCarthy, but it was bestowed with an underlying warning to the new speaker that there are House members who do not trust his motives and will not be deterred from protecting their constituents’ interests.
Twenty dissenters forced the issue of rules changes to return power to the body from the centralized authority that has dominated the House in recent decades. The speaker is being restored to the intended role of implementing the will of the People, not that of a self-driven, lobbyist-beholden, high-handed, autocratic gavel-pounder.
The reason those members of the Freedom Caucus refused to capitulate to the status quo will be realized when the rules change vote is held next week. Considering that McCarthy has reneged on promises in the past, making his word unreliable, the six appeared to stick to their guns as a message of their resolve.
Matt Rosendale, MT, said this regarding the outcome of the election of the Speaker of the House:
“We’ve made tremendous strides in restoring proper order to a Congress that, for generations, sought to serve its citizens instead of itself. Because we took a hard stand, power will be less centralized in House leadership, and individual members will be able to better serve the interests of their constituents.”
Among the rules changes is that of returning to one member being able to bring forward discussion to vacate the seat of Speaker from needing 100 members to make such a call, as was instituted by Nancy Pelosi. It is necessary that whoever holds the speakership be held accountable for their actions, or lack thereof, if they perform in a fashion antagonistic toward the People who empower the office.
Outlining the changes, Scott Perry, PA posted these basics on Saturday:
Southern Border Security Plan; Budget that halts increase in the debt ceiling; Ending all Covid mandates and funding; Select Committee to investigate weaponization of government law enforcement agencies; Term limit vote; 72 hours to read proposed legislation; Single subject bills; and Jeffersonian Motion to vacate the Chair.
Russ Vought, former head of the Office of Management and Budget who, with House members, has crafted plans that balance the budget within seven or 10 years, delved further into the rules changes in this video interview.
Because the speaker stands second-in-line to the presidency behind that of vice president, the officer is expected to be a true statesman. That person must rise above the politics of personal glory or representing their single district to be spokesman for the benefit of America as a whole. This is what the long, arduous week of votes on the House floor worked toward achieving – qualifying that individual to be certain he carries out his duty to the People in good faith.
